DTC P0117: ECT Sensor Input Low: Testing

NOTE: Ensure freeze frame data has been recorded. Check for service bulletins and on-line information.
  1. Connect scan tool. Start engine. Warm engine to operating temperature. Check ECT V PID. If PID is less than .14 volt, go to next step. If PID is .2 volt or more, problem is not present. Check for intermittent problem. See TROUBLE SHOOTING - NO CODES article.
  2. Turn ignition off. Remove air cleaner. Disconnect ECT sensor, located above starter. Check ECT sensor connector terminals. If connectors are okay, go to next step. If connectors are faulty, repair as necessary and go to step  6 .
  3. Turn ignition on. Using scan tool, check ECT V PID. If PID is less than .14 volt, go to next step. If PID is .14 volt or more, replace ECT sensor and go to step  6 .
  4. Turn ignition off. Disconnect PCM connector. PCM is mounted to passenger floor, behind glove box. Check continuity between ECT sensor harness connector terminal No. 1 (White/Green wire) and ground. If continuity is not present, go to next step. If continuity is present, repair short to ground and go to step  6 .
  5. Check continuity between sensor harness connector terminals No. 1 (White/Green wire) and No. 2 (Brown/Green wire). If continuity is not present, go to next step. If continuity is present, repair short between circuits. After repair, go to next step.
  6. Reconnect all components. Turn ignition on. Using scan tool, clear DTC. Start engine. Recheck DTCs. If DTC P0117 is present, replace PCM and go to next step. If DTC P0117 is not present, go to next step.
  7. Perform after repair procedure. See AFTER REPAIR PROCEDURE  . If no DTC is present, testing is complete. If any DTC is present, go to appropriate test for diagnosis and repair.
